I recently went deer hunting in the morning and to my surprise as I got to my stand there were 2 turkeys gobbling in the ravine behind me. I didn't know turkeys gobble in the fall. I ended up seeing these 2 toms later in the morning. I have also heard them gobble a few other mornings this fall. My question is why were these turkeys gobbling in the fall?
To say "I am here and bad to the bone! " Also it is for the young jakes which they will run off this time of year. It is not strange to see them strut and drum. You will see small groups of jakes in October and November then they will often form tribes till spring. Boss Tom's have to hold there flocks all year and they do so by running off competition.
